Simplex 4010ES: Simplex Service
Simplex 4010ES
·
0 views
·
0 field notes
What This Code Means
The panel is in Service Mode.
Common Causes
1
Technician activated service mode
Resolution Steps
Exit Service Mode and restart the panel.

Related Codes
SUPERVISORY
A Supervisory condition indicates that some part of the building’s fire protection system is disabled or a lower priority initiating device has been triggered.
Maintenance Switch Supervisory
A maintenance switch has been activated to allow the system to be tested or serviced without actuating fire suppression.
FIRE MONITOR ZONE OPEN CIRCUIT TROUBLE
A trouble message used to indicate that the FACP is impaired due to a break in the electrical path of a circuit.
IDNet Device: M#-# Battery Fault
This trouble indicates that there is a battery failure on the 4009 IDNet NAC Extender device connected to the system.
Abort Switch Active
An abort switch has been activated, preventing the release of suppression agents.
